Watch 'Unrecognizable' Lily James and Sebastian Stan in Hulu's New 'Pam & Tommy' Trailer

The first trailer for the Hulu series Pam & Tommy has dropped online and viewers are having a hard time believing that it's really Lily James playing Pamela Anderson.

The trailer also unveils Sebastian Stan as Tommy Lee and reveals the characters co-stars Seth Rogen, Taylor Schilling and Nick Offerman will be playing. Fans also now know when the mini-series will begin on Hulu.

Pam & Tommy's first-look trailer is available to watch online now, and here's everything you need to know about the series ahead of its launch in 2022.

Lily James' Transformation Into Pamela Anderson

British actress James' casting as '90s American icon Pamela Anderson seemed off at first, until the first-look images were released in May 2021.

Filming began in April, and her transformation into Anderson took hours every day according to Barry Lee Moe, the hair department head on Pam & Tommy. He told Variety that James' session in the hair and makeup chair took "anywhere from three to five hours of hair and makeup every morning before we even started filming."

Anderson and Lee aren't involved in production of the series.

Pam & Tommy Plot

It was already known, but the trailer makes it clear that Pam & Tommy will follow the story of Pamela Anderson and Tommy Lee's marriage in their '90s heyday. Lee was still part of Mötley Crüe and Anderson is seen featured on Baywatch, but we'll also see the events that led to the release of their private sex tape.

In the first look at the Hulu series, we see how the newlyweds' house was robbed, how the sex tape was discovered, how it was distributed, and the moment that Pamela and Tommy saw their intimate video posted on the internet.

Who Stars in Pam & Tommy

James plays Anderson and Stan plays Lee, but there are other recognizable names featured on the cast list too.

Seth Rogen, who is also a producer on the series, stars as Rand Gauthier, the man who robbed the stars' home and obtained the sex tape. Nick Offerman (Parks and Recreation) plays Uncle Miltie, who we see discovering the tape with Rogen.

We also see a glimpse of Orange is the New Black star Taylor Schilling who plays the late adult film star Erica Gauthier.

Andrew Dice Clay, Fred Hechinger and Pepi Sonuga will also star in the miniseries. Mike Seely has been cast as Playboy founder Hugh Hefner.

The series was created by Rogen and his long-time collaborative partner Evan Goldberg, while I, Tonya's Craig Gillespie is the director.

The series will premiere on Hulu on Wednesday, February 2, 2022.
